The energy storage sector in Mexico continues to be unregulated, with no specific laws defining it or governing its use. Consequently, there is limited visibility on the incentives associated with

Mexico Energy storage was first included as part of Mexico's long-term policies in the Transition Strategy to Promote the Use of Cleaner Technologies and Fuels published by SENER in 2016.
To accelerate investments and promote the formation of a storage market, Mexico should introduce technology-push and market-pull policies simultaneously. Procurement targets could be used if policymakers decided that energy storage is a short-term priority, as in the case of the US.
If energy storage deployment is considered a priority in the following years, Mexico could accelerate investments through a mix of storage procurement targets and financial incentives. A strong storage market can also be built over time by offering rebates, loans, investment grants, tax credits or other financial incentives.

Mexico Energy storage appears scarcely in Mexican legislation and the few regulations that mention it leave the door open to potentially consider EST as either generation assets or transmission and distribution assets . If EST were regulated as generation assets, they could operate under a regime of free competition.
The roadmap suggests developing regulations and promoting research, development and demonstration (RD&D) projects , but these proposals have not yet been adopted as a formal policy guideline. Nevertheless, Mexico is expected to start energy storage RD&D projects in the next years.

Introduction Following the Energy Reform of 2013 and the Energy Transition Law of 2015, Mexico set a national strategy for the decarbonisation of the electricity sector and established three clean energy transition goals: 35% of the total electricity production must come from clean energy by 2024; 37.7% by 2030; and 50% by 2050 . 1
